The Birth of the Body — Russian Erotic Prose of the First Half of the Twentieth Century: A Reader

Alexei Lalo
4.9/5 (22063 ratings)
Description:This concise reader/anthology of Russian and Soviet erotic prose written between 1900 and 1940 consists of three parts: Silver Age writings, interwar émigré literature, and early Soviet fiction. It was not the author’s intention to select the most accomplished works dedicated to the theme of sexuality and eroticism. Rather, the choice for the most part fell upon texts previously unavailable in English and thus less known to readers who do not read in Russian.
